What's The Definition Of Succinct?

succinct
adjective: Something that is succinct expresses facts or ideas clearly and in few words.

succinct in American English
clearly and briefly stated; terse
adjective: expressed in few words; concise; terse

succinct in British English
adjective: marked by brevity and clarity; concise
